Just How Cooler Weather Affects Memory and Cognition



Temperature level adjustments do not just impact physical comfort. Research recommends that ecological shifts can influence cognitive feature, particularly in people currently experiencing memory difficulties. When thermostats need readjusting and sweaters come out of storage space, these routine adjustments can feel confusing to a person whose mind has a hard time to refine brand-new details.



Elders with dementia frequently experience trouble identifying seasonal modifications. A person might insist on wearing summertime clothes during a freezing November early morning due to the fact that their brain hasn't registered the temperature change. This complication originates from the condition itself as opposed to stubbornness or inadequate judgment. The regions of the brain responsible for noticing temperature level and making ideal choices concerning clothes usually deteriorate as cognitive problems progression.



In addition, shorter daytime hours that come with November can influence body clocks. Many individuals with memory problems currently struggle with rest disruptions, and the earlier sundowns feature of loss can exacerbate these problems. When darkness shows up by 5 p.m., individuals may become dizzy concerning the time of day, resulting in enhanced agitation or sundowning actions.



Developing Comfortable Indoor Environments



Keeping a constant, comfy indoor temperature becomes essential when outside conditions change. Residences in Campbell usually don't need comprehensive furnace, yet November evenings can dip into the 40s, making correct climate control crucial for senior safety and security and convenience.



Establishing thermostats to preserve stable temperatures in between 68 and 72 degrees aids individuals with cognitive obstacles really feel safe and secure. Abrupt temperature level variants can create confusion and pain that manifests as behavioral adjustments. Household caregivers must check several spaces throughout the home, as Campbell residences in some cases have temperature variants between rooms depending on sun direct exposure and insulation.



Quality dementia care at home entails focus to environmental details that might seem small but substantially influence daily health and wellbeing. Split bed linen enables easy modification if a person feels also cozy or cool throughout the night. Maintaining lightweight blankets accessible in common living locations gives individuals the choice to include warmth without requiring to connect discomfort vocally.



All-natural light direct exposure stays vital also as days grow shorter. Opening up drapes and blinds during morning hours assists keep healthy sleep-wake cycles. Positioning favored chairs near home windows where liked ones can feel gentle sunlight creates possibilities for natural vitamin D absorption and mood law.



Adapting Daily Routines for Seasonal Changes



November's arrival frequently indicates adjusting home routines to accommodate earlier darkness. These shifts need thoughtful planning when a person in the home has memory challenges. Beginning dinner prep work previously in the afternoon and completing exterior tasks prior to 4 p.m. helps avoid the confusion that sunset can activate.



Early morning routines might likewise need adjustment. Cooler temperature levels suggest giving extra time for getting clothed, as choosing appropriate apparel becomes extra complex when warmer layers are necessary. Laying out complete clothing the evening prior to removes decision-making anxiety and makes certain appropriate garments selections for the day's weather.

Taking Care Of Seasonal Health Concerns



November notes the start of cool and influenza period, making precautionary health measures specifically vital for seniors with memory problems. Individuals experiencing cognitive decline may not remember to clean their hands on a regular basis or acknowledge early ailment signs, placing them at greater threat for seasonal disorders.



Household caregivers ought to develop noticeable reminders concerning hand hygiene near sinks. Basic notes or photos can trigger needed activities without nagging. Checking for indicators of illness comes to be essential, as someone with dementia might not communicate sensation unhealthy till signs and symptoms come to be serious.



Hydration commonly reduces when weather condition cools down since people do not really feel as parched. Seniors with memory challenges specifically struggle with keeping appropriate fluid consumption. Maintaining water bottles visible throughout the home and offering cozy beverages like natural tea or brew supplies hydration while also source supplying comfort during cooler weather.



The air in Campbell homes can come to be drier during November as heating systems run extra often. Utilizing humidifiers aids preserve comfy moisture degrees, stopping completely dry skin and breathing irritation. Comfortable physical problems support much better sleep top quality and total wellness.

Security Considerations for November Weather



Also light temperature drops call for safety awareness for individuals with memory problems. Campbell's November climate might bring occasional rain, making pathways slippery and outside problems much more tough. Family members ought to ensure appropriate illumination around entrances and get rid of any kind of journey dangers that wet weather condition might worsen.



Complication regarding appropriate outside garments can result in security problems. A person may step outdoors using poor clothing since they don't identify the temperature level modification. Keeping often made use of departures protected while maintaining emergency situation availability helps stop risky outdoor roaming throughout cooler weather.



Heater require proper upkeep before constant usage starts. Carbon monoxide detectors need to have fresh batteries, and any kind of space heaters have to consist of automated shut-off attributes. Individuals with cognitive difficulties might not recognize risks from heating equipment, making preventive safety measures important.



Cooking area security deserves additional focus as cozy drink and soup usage increases. Burns from warm fluids posture risks for anybody, however individuals with memory problems might fail to remember that drinks are warm or misjudge temperature levels. Guidance throughout meal preparation and offering drinks at risk-free temperatures prevents excruciating crashes.
